GHST wrote:
GHST wrote:I'd love to know how to make something like the first bassline in Gemmy's bk 2 the future...any tips?

http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=lCRULFbGktE
Which bit?
808 Kick for the low end tuned for the intro with a saw wave wobble with an envelope generator increasing the resonance on the low pass filter as you hold the key down, not too much mind. The same envelope is probably on the filter cut off to open it up a litle as notes held down too.
When it kicks in the 808 goes and a sine wave sub comes in followed by some detuned square wave wobble later on with a bit of chorus.
